current T-Bill rates
Okay, I know that the "rates" they offer are actually discount off of par value. Does that mean that a 3.50 asking bid means a discount of 3.5% off the purchase price?
So, if you want to buy $10,000 in T-bills, your purchase price is actually $9,650? You pocket $350 (minus taxes) after the bill matures?
Do I have that right?
